American Idol! What? I didn't win? INCONCEIVABLE?
photo
As Vizzini said in The Princess Bride. "INCONCEIVABLE".



I know it's hard to believe but I didn't win the American Idol songwriting contest. Not only did I not win, I didn't even make the final twenty. Inconceivable.



My entry was strong. "Believe" has all the attributes of and American Idol finale song. Positive, uplifting with the 'ol I can do it message. But alas, I guess it just wasn't meant to be.



As with any exercise of this nature, I then began the analysis of WHY. Why did I not win? Why did I not make the top twenty. Was the song below standards? Did I miss the mark?



Then I did the math. Now normally I don't do numbers. It has to do with that left brain right brain thing. I'm just not very good when it comes to using the abacus. But I think I've got this one figured out.



It had nothing to do with song quality or happenstance. NOPE! Simply put, it was the odds.



Vegas bookies would have laughed in my general direction if I had asked them to bet on Michael Stone's "Believe" to win, let alone get into the top twenty of the competition.



A look at the facts and yes those pesky numbers reveals the answer:
  • 38,000 entries
  • 2 week time period to listen-
  • 336 hours to evaluate and choose the top 20

So. With those figures in mind let's assume the "judges" (read interns) listened to JUST ONE MINUTE of all 38,000 songs.



That would take 633 hours! Hmmmm.....I've got a strange tingling in my gut that says maybe each song didn't get a complete listen.



Call me a cynic, call it instinct, but I think I'm on to something here. The American Idol folks must never have heard "Believe". I mean, how could they have NOT have chosen such a perfect song to be sung on the finale by the winning American Idol? How could I not have been launched to worldwide fame and instant songwriting success over night?



I'm glad I did break out the calculator and realized it was nothing I did creatively to impede my own success, but instead there was a mathematical explanation to the inexplicable, inconceivable result. After all with my ONE entry against all the other songwriter wannabes in the world, I did have a .0000263% chance of success. Who wouldn't jump at those odd?
